Abstract:
      The effect of natural latex preservative HY on the consistency of the physicochemical properties of natural rubber(NR) was studied.The results showed that a good preservation effect was achieved by using preservative HY and modified preservative HY instead of ammonia as the preservative of fresh latex.It was found that the Mooney viscosity and initial plasticity value of NR were basically constant through coagulation.Specifically,NR preserved with preservative HY could meet the requirements of high constant viscosity after cougulation for 2 d,and NR preserved by the modified preservative HY could meet the requirements of medium constant viscosity.Compared with NR preserved by ammonia,the oxidation resistance of NR preserved with preservative HY was slightly lower.
